Dhaka, Bangladesh, Sept. 9 -- Bangladesh's stocks posted a modest gain on Sunday as some investors continued to show their appetite on selective large-cap shares.

DSEX, the prime index of the Dhaka Stock Exchange (DSE), went up by 20.78 points or 0.41 per cent over the previous session to close at 5,033. Two other indices also edged higher.

The DS30 index, comprising blue chips, advanced 8.55 points to finish at 1,766 and the DSE Shariah Index rose 4.41 points to close at 1,171.

Turnover, a crucial indicator of the market, however, fell to BDT 3.71 billion, which was 13 per cent lower than the previous day's BDT 4.27 billion.
